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2605781 696272776 2347 95151924
528 36173996628 933857599
528 36173996628 933857599
4331 3904 7395320
All about undefined
Interested in learning more?
528 36173996628 933857599
4331 3904 7395320
See more
8533926016 4284817 0047656192
40 8028 423 425598395
See more
5200 041600432
8613517 77958865158 25409 30766897483 574635
See more